Joomla!.list.select.Parameter.SQL.Injection
Description
This indicates an attack attempt to exploit a SQL Injection vulnerability in Joomla.
The vulnerability is due to insufficient sanitizing of user supplied inputs in the application. A remote attacker can exploit this to send a crafted query to execute SQL commands on a vulnerable server leading to full admin access on vulnerable system.
Affected Products
Joomla 3.0 through 3.4.4
Impact
System Compromise: Remote attackers can gain control of vulnerable systems.
Recommended Actions
Upgrade to the latest version available from the website.
